I was subscribed for their boxes for couple of months.
The last box ( January 2021 ) was just a joke, which just 4 full size items and one tiny sachet of powdered juice.
They did not bother to provide with some discount to continue to be a member so I cancelled. Started good, but they just screwed themselves with products which really do not cost £13.45 per month. Do not recommend.

I've just received a box sent out as a corporate gift by the company I'm currently working for (to encourage us as we slave away over our computers at home). What an absolute treat! Lots interesting and healthy(-ish) snacks from small suppliers. There are gluten free, additive free, dairy free, vegan options and loads of them in the box (I think it must be the "Bite Snack Box" I received). My family have been fighting over them since they arrived. I'll certainly consider sending them as gifts myself (and I will definitely be looking out for some of the brands - such as Ombar and Rhythm 108 in future).
